Hello everyone,
I am at the very first weapons with hypermesh and I am having problems with the passage from catia v5 to hypermesh. I'll explain better: I modeled a pot in the cat and now I should go to the mesh stage in hypermesh. to do so I imported the geometry in hypermesh iges format, but instead of having surfaces I only have "lines" of geometry (I put an image attached there). I have already tried to import other models made in my computer and give me all the same problem, even if I try to open them from another computer; instead if I try to import a model always made in catia but in another computer I have no problem. I hope I've been clear and someone can answer me.

Hello Damian, those you see in the image are surfaces. you just need to change the display from "by mouse" to "by comp" and you will see the solid component. "by mouse" shows you the topology of geometry.

Probably, the other pcs from which you tried to import the geometry displayed it well for the different display setting.
